My Buying Guides on Refillable Wide Neck Plastic Pump Jar
What I Look for First
When I shop for a refillable wide neck plastic pump jar, the first thing I check is the opening size. I prefer a wide neck because it makes refilling much easier and less messy. I also look at the overall capacity, since I want a jar that fits my daily routine without taking up too much space.
Material Quality Matters
I always pay attention to the type of plastic used. I look for BPA-free, durable plastic that feels sturdy in my hand. A good refillable jar should be lightweight but still strong enough to handle frequent use. If the plastic feels too thin, I usually skip it.
Pump Performance
For me, the pump is one of the most important parts. I want a pump that dispenses smoothly and consistently without clogging or leaking. I also check whether the pump gives out the right amount each time, especially if I plan to use it for lotion, soap, or sanitizer.
Wide Neck Convenience
I really value a wide neck design because it saves me time during refills. It also makes cleaning easier, which is important if I want to switch between products. In my experience, a wider opening reduces spills and helps me maintain the jar better.
Seal and Leak Resistance
I always make sure the jar has a secure seal. A leak-resistant design is essential if I plan to carry it in a bag, store it in the bathroom, or keep it near other items. I prefer jars with tight-fitting lids and pump locks when possible.
Size and Storage Needs
I choose the size based on where I plan to use it. For my bathroom counter, I usually go with a medium size. For travel or smaller spaces, I pick a compact option. If I need it for shared household use, I go bigger so I don’t have to refill it often.
Ease of Cleaning
I like jars that are easy to wash and dry. Since I refill them often, I want a design that doesn’t trap residue inside. A smooth interior and removable pump make cleaning much simpler for me.
Style and Appearance
I also consider how the jar looks, especially if it will stay visible on a shelf or countertop. I prefer a clean, simple design that matches my space. Clear or frosted plastic works well for me because it looks neat and lets me see the contents.
